Timeline

  1. 17 November 2021

    Written question

    To ask the Secretary of State for Health and Social Care, whether his Department has funding for the building of a new hospital in Shropshire.

    Source: Commons

  2. 23 December 2021

    Answer

    As part of the Spending Review settlement, we have secured £1.7 billion multi-year funding until 2024-25 for over 70 hospital upgrades. Once the Full Business Case for the new hospital in Shropshire has been developed and approved, full funding for the bu...
